ディレクトリ内の全階層で特定の拡張子ファイルを監視したいです

Avatar
Y

こんにちは。

 

ファイルトリガーで特定のディレクトリの.xlsxファイルを監視する仕組みを作っています。

このとき、次の条件のファイルにのみトリガーを発火させる指定方法はありますでしょうか?

 

・ディレクトリ内のサブディレクトリも含む

・監視対象は.xlsxファイルに限定する

 

拡張子指定が必要な理由は、実行させるスクリプトでディレクトリ内のxlsxでないファイルを更新するため、

スクリプトの動作がトリガーの発火ループを発生させてしまうためです。

 

ご教示、よろしくお願いします

 

この記事は役に立ちましたか?

0が役に立ったといっています

コメント

  • Avatar
    めじぇ

    こんにちはー

    >・監視対象は.xlsxファイルに限定する

    については「/*.xls」というようにワイルドカードで指定できると思います。

    ファイルの名前が決まっていたらファイル名ごと指定する、なども。

     

    >・ディレクトリ内のサブディレクトリも含む

    については、トリガー分けるしか思いつきませんでした…。ゴメンナサイ。

    1
  • Avatar
    Y

    こんにちは。

    サブディレクトリは大変ですが1つ1つ

    別のトリガーにする必要があるんですね。

    現状は1ディレクトリにまとめるか、トリガーを分けるか

    合う方の方法でやってみます。

    コメントいただきありがとうございました!

    0

ログインしてコメントを残してください。